About Jérôme Frenette

Jérôme Frenette is a scholar working on Rehabilitation, Orthopedics and Sports Medicine and Complementary and Manual Therapy, having authored 78 papers that have together received 3.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Muscle Physiology and Disorders (31 papers), Exercise and Physiological Responses (14 papers) and Tendon Structure and Treatment (11 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Rehabilitation (460 citations), Orthopedics and Sports Medicine (539 citations) and Geriatrics and Gerontology (178 citations). Jérôme Frenette has collaborated with scholars based in Canada, United States and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Nicolas A. Dumont, Claude H. Côté, James G. Tidball, David Marsolais, Nina Esfandiari, Charles T. Putman, Jocelyn B. Aubrey, Vera C. Mazurak, François-Alexandre Buteau and Vickie E. Baracos.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, Nature Medicine and The Journal of Cell Biology.
